Bioactive Sphingolipids, Complement Cascade, and Free Hemoglobin Levels in Stable Coronary Artery Disease and Acute Myocardial Infarction

Table 1

Baseline characteristics of study groups.

AMI group CABG group CTRL group

Males, n (%)17 (77.3)6 (85.7)4 (50.0)
Age ()58.4±12.755.6 ± 9.348.1 ± 4.9
Previous myocardial infarction, n (%)4 (18.2)1 (14.3)0 (0)
Previous percutaneous coronary intervention, n (%)3 (13.6)1 (14.3)0 (0)
Previous coronary-artery bypass graft surgery, n (%)1 (4.5)0 (0)0 (0)
Hypertension, n (%)14 (63.6)7 (100)0 (0)
Diabetes mellitus, n (%)3 (13.6)3 (42.9)0 (0)
Dyslipidemia, n (%)11 (50.0)7 (100)0 (0)
Current smoking, n (%)12 (54.5)6 (85.7)1 (12.5)
Family history of cardiovascular diseases, n (%)8 (38.1)3 (75.0)1 (12.5)

AMI: acute myocardial infarction; CABG: coronary artery bypass graft; CTRL: control group; SD: standard deviation.
